当前所在位置: 首页>>百科全书

如何让excel内容竖起来

发布时间:2026-05-22 15:43:08 本站作者 【 字体: 】 浏览:1 次

如何让excel内容竖起来

       如何让excel内容竖起来?这几乎是每一位从基础数据处理迈向进阶表格管理的朋友都会遇到的经典问题。表面上看,它问的是改变数据方向,但背后隐藏的需求却丰富得多:可能是为了将一份横向的报表改为更符合阅读习惯的纵向清单;可能是需要将一行标题转换为多行标签;也可能是为了数据匹配或图表制作而必须调整数据结构。别担心,无论你的具体场景是什么,让内容“竖起来”在电子表格软件中都有成熟、高效的解决方案。接下来,我将为你系统地梳理从最快捷的鼠标操作到最灵活的公式方法,助你彻底掌握这项必备技能。

       首先,最广为人知且操作直观的方法是使用“选择性粘贴”中的“转置”功能。假设你有一行数据,从A1单元格横向排列到E1单元格,分别是“一月”、“二月”、“三月”、“四月”、“五月”。现在你需要将它们变成从A1单元格纵向排列到A5单元格。操作步骤极其简单:先选中并复制这行数据(A1:E1),然后将鼠标光标移动到你想放置竖向数据的起始单元格,例如A10。接着,右键点击,在弹出的菜单中找到“选择性粘贴”,或者在主菜单的“粘贴”选项下找到它。在“选择性粘贴”的对话框中,你会看到一个名为“转置”的复选框,勾选它,然后点击“确定”。瞬间,原本横着的一月到五月,就会整整齐齐地在A10到A14单元格里竖起来。这个功能同样适用于整块区域的转置,比如将一个5行3列的表格区域,瞬间变成一个3行5列的表格,行与列完美互换。这是处理一次性、静态数据转换的首选。

       其次,如果你希望单元格内的文字本身旋转方向,而非移动数据位置,那么你需要调整“单元格格式”。有时,为了让表头更醒目或节约横向空间,我们会让单元格内的文字竖排。选中目标单元格或区域,右键选择“设置单元格格式”,切换到“对齐”选项卡。在这里,你会发现一个“方向”设置区。你可以直接点击左侧竖排的“文本”字样框,文字就会立即变为从上到下排列;你也可以通过右侧的刻度盘或直接输入角度,将文字旋转任意度数,例如常见的逆时针旋转90度,也能实现“竖起来”的视觉效果。这种方法不改变数据在网格中的存储逻辑,只改变其显示方式,非常适合用于制作标签或特殊格式的报表标题。

       第三,对于追求动态和自动化的用户,函数公式是更强大的武器。这里不得不提`TRANSPOSE`函数。它属于数组函数的一种。假设你的源数据区域仍然是A1:E1,你想在A10:A14区域得到一个能随源数据自动更新的竖向列表。你可以先选中A10到A14这五个纵向单元格,然后在顶部的公式栏中输入“=TRANSPOSE(A1:E1)”,注意,输入完成后不能简单地按回车,而必须按下“Ctrl+Shift+Enter”组合键(在较新版本中,直接按回车也可能生效)。这时,公式两端会出现大括号,表示这是一个数组公式。A10:A14区域会立即显示出竖向排列的数据,并且当你修改A1:E1中任意一个月份名称时,A10:A14中对应的内容也会同步更新。这为构建动态报表和数据看板提供了极大便利。

       第四,结合`INDEX`与`ROW`(或`COLUMN`)函数,可以构建更灵活的单向转置公式。例如,在A10单元格输入公式“=INDEX($A$1:$E$1, ROW(A1))”,然后向下拖动填充。这个公式的原理是:`ROW(A1)`在A10单元格中返回1,`INDEX`函数便在A1:E1这个区域中取第1个值(即“一月”);当公式拖动到A11单元格时,`ROW(A2)`返回2,公式便取区域中的第2个值(“二月”),以此类推。这种方法特别适合只需要转置一行或一列数据,并且希望公式逻辑清晰可见、易于修改的情况。

       第五,利用“分列”功能进行巧妙转换。这个方法的适用场景比较特定,但非常巧妙。如果你的所有数据都挤在同一个单元格里,并且用逗号、空格或其他统一的分隔符分开,比如A1单元格内容是“苹果,香蕉,橙子,葡萄”。你可以先选中这个单元格,点击“数据”选项卡下的“分列”功能。在向导中,选择“分隔符号”,下一步,勾选你使用的分隔符(如逗号)。在下一步的数据预览中,关键操作来了:将“列数据格式”设置为“文本”,并选择目标区域为“$B$1”(或一个空白列的第一个单元格)。完成后,原本在一个单元格内横向排列的词语,就会被分到B1、C1、D1、E1等多个横向相邻的单元格中。这时,你再利用前面提到的“选择性粘贴-转置”功能,就能轻松将它们转为纵向。这解决了从非标准格式文本中提取并重组数据的难题。

       第六,`Power Query`(在部分版本中称为“获取和转换数据”)是处理复杂、重复性转置任务的终极利器。它是一个强大的数据清洗和转换工具。你可以将你的数据表加载到`Power Query`编辑器中。假设你的数据是矩阵式的交叉表,行和列都有标题。在编辑器中,你可以选中需要转置的多个数据列,然后使用“转换”选项卡下的“转置”按钮,瞬间完成行列互换。更高级的是,你可以使用“逆透视”功能,这比简单的转置更深入。它能将交叉表转换为更利于分析的数据清单格式。例如,一个以月份为列、产品为行的销量表,通过“逆透视列”操作,可以生成三列规范数据:“产品”、“月份”、“销量”。这本质上是一种更结构化、更彻底的“竖起来”,为后续的数据透视分析和建模铺平道路。处理完成后,只需点击“关闭并上载”,结果就会以新表格的形式返回到工作簿中,且整个过程可以被保存,下次数据更新后一键刷新即可。

       第七,针对简单的多行数据堆叠,可以使用填充柄结合序列功能。有时我们需要将多行独立的数据块,上下堆叠成一长列。例如,第一组数据在A1:A5,第二组在B1:B5,想合并到C列。可以在C1输入公式“=A1”,然后向下拖动填充到C5。接着在C6输入公式“=B1”,再向下拖动填充到C10。但如果有几十组数据,这样做效率太低。一个技巧是:先为每组数据建立一个有序的辅助列。比如在D1输入1,拖动填充到D5;在D6输入2,拖动填充到D10,以此类推。然后在C1使用如“=INDEX($A$1:$B$5, ROW(A1), $D1)”这类结合了`INDEX`和`ROW`的公式,并配合辅助列进行引用,可以实现半自动化的批量堆叠。

       第八,`VBA`宏脚本提供了程序化的解决方案。当你需要将“如何让excel内容竖起来”这一操作固化成一个按钮或定时任务时,`VBA`是最佳选择。按“Alt+F11”打开`VBA`编辑器,插入一个模块,然后编写一段简单的代码。例如,一段基础代码可以读取指定区域的值,通过循环语句将行和列的索引互换后写入新的区域。你可以为这段代码分配一个按钮,或者绑定到一个快捷键上。这样,无论数据如何变化,只需点击一下按钮,转置操作瞬间完成。这对于需要频繁处理固定格式报表的岗位来说,能节省大量重复劳动时间,并确保操作准确无误。

       第九,利用“照相机”工具或“粘贴为链接的图片”实现特殊展示效果。这不是严格意义上的数据转置,但在某些汇报或展示场景下非常有用。你可以先将转置后的数据区域复制,然后使用“选择性粘贴”中的“链接的图片”选项。这样粘贴出来的是一张“活”的图片,它会随源数据区域的变化而自动更新。你可以任意拖动、旋转这张图片。如果你将图片旋转90度,那么从视觉上看,数据就“竖起来”了。而源数据本身仍然保持原样,不影响其他公式引用。这种方法常用于制作动态的仪表板或摘要页面,兼顾了灵活性与直观性。

       第十,注意转置操作对公式引用带来的影响。这是一个至关重要的细节。当你使用“选择性粘贴-转置”来复制静态数据时,原单元格中的公式会被转换为计算结果(值),这是安全的。但如果你转置的区域本身包含大量引用其他单元格的公式,转置后这些引用很可能会错乱,因为行和列的关系颠倒了。例如,一个原本引用B5的公式,转置后可能变成了引用E2,导致结果错误。因此,在执行转置前,如果涉及复杂公式,最好先将其“粘贴为值”,再进行转置操作,或者使用`TRANSPOSE`函数这种专门为动态转置设计的工具。

       第十一,处理带有合并单元格区域的转置需要格外小心。合并单元格在转置时经常引发错误或得到不符合预期的结果。通常的建议是,在转置前,先取消源数据区域的所有合并单元格,并用重复值填充空白处。可以使用“定位条件”功能(按F5键,选择“定位条件”->“空值”),将所有空白单元格选中后,输入等号“=”,再按向上箭头,最后按“Ctrl+Enter”批量填充,确保每个单元格都有独立的内容。处理完毕后再进行转置,成功率会高得多。

       第十二,探索第三方插件或加载项以拓展能力边界。市面上有许多为电子表格软件设计的增强插件,它们往往集成了更强大、更便捷的数据处理功能,其中就包括高级转置或行列重组。这些工具可能提供图形化界面,让你通过拖拽字段就能完成复杂的二维表到一维表的转换(即逆透视),或者提供批量处理多个工作表的转置任务。对于数据分析和处理的重度用户,寻找一个合适的插件可以极大提升工作效率,将你从繁琐的手工操作中解放出来。

       第十三,理解数据结构是选择方法的前提。在动手之前,花点时间分析你的数据:它是简单的一行或一列吗?是一个完整的矩形区域吗?数据之间是独立的还是存在引用关系?转置后的数据是需要静态存档还是需要动态更新?目标格式是严格的纵向列表,还是仅仅为了视觉上的竖排?回答清楚这些问题,你就能迅速从上述众多方法中锁定最合适的一两种,避免走弯路。例如,对于一次性完成的报表调整,“选择性粘贴”足矣;对于需要每月更新的数据源链接,`TRANSPOSE`函数或`Power Query`则是更优解。

       第十四,实践是掌握这些技巧的关键。我建议你打开软件,创建一个测试工作表,亲自尝试每一种方法。从最简单的“选择性粘贴”开始,感受其便捷;然后尝试输入`TRANSPOSE`函数,体会数组公式的特性;再导入一个小表格到`Power Query`中,试试“逆透视”的魔力。在实践过程中,你可能会遇到各种小问题,比如公式错误、格式错乱,但正是解决这些问题的过程,能让你真正内化知识,并发现哪种方法最适合你的个人工作流。

       第十五,将常用操作固化为个人工作模板。如果你发现某种转置需求在你的工作中反复出现,比如每周都需要将一份横向的销售数据转为纵向以便导入数据库,那么建立一个自动化模板就非常值得。这个模板可以是一个预设好`Power Query`查询的工作簿,也可以是一个录制好的宏,或者一个包含`TRANSPOSE`函数和规范区域引用的表格。每次收到新数据,你只需要将其粘贴到模板的指定位置,刷新或运行一下,就能立刻得到结果。这不仅是效率的提升,更是工作规范化和专业化的体现。

       第十六,关注版本差异带来的功能变化。不同版本的电子表格软件,其功能界面和名称可能略有不同。例如,“选择性粘贴”的对话框布局、“`Power Query`”功能的入口名称(可能叫“获取和转换数据”)、“数组公式”的输入方式(新版本可能支持动态数组,无需三键结束)等。了解你所用版本的特点,可以让你更准确地找到对应功能。当你在网上搜索解决方案时,也最好注明你的软件版本,这样获得的指导会更精确。

       综上所述,让内容竖起来绝非一个单一的操作,而是一个可以根据数据复杂度、更新频率和最终用途进行灵活选择的技术集合。从点击即得的转置粘贴,到动态链接的`TRANSPOSE`函数,再到能够重塑数据模型的`Power Query`,工具链非常完整。希望这篇详尽的指南能为你扫清疑惑,下次再遇到需要调整数据方向时,你能自信地选择最合适的那把“钥匙”,高效地完成任务,让你的数据处理能力真正“立”起来。



上一篇:如何将excel发qq

下一篇:excel如何做仪表图

最新发布
Excel中怎样计算增长比例

Excel中怎样计算增长比例

Excel中怎样计算增长比例
在数据驱动的时代,无论是分析年度销售业绩、追踪用户增长,还是评估项目投资收益,我们经常需要回答一个核心问题:“某个指标相比之前,到底增长或减少了多少?”这个问题看似简单,但其背后蕴含的对趋势的洞察和决策的支持至关重要。而微软的电子表格软件,正是处理这类问题的...
excel表格怎样把字母变小

excel表格怎样把字母变小

excel表格怎样把字母变小
在日常工作中,我们常常会遇到需要调整表格内容呈现方式的情况,其中字体大小的控制是一个高频需求。当用户提出“excel表格怎样把字母变小”时,其本质是希望降低单元格内文本的视觉尺寸,这可能是为了在有限空间内容纳更多信息,或是为了调整版面布局,使表格看起来更紧凑、专业...
excel怎样批量刀成txt

excel怎样批量刀成txt

excel怎样批量刀成txt
在日常的数据处理工作中,我们常常会遇到需要将Excel表格中的信息导出为更通用、更便于程序读取的文本格式的情况。当数据量庞大,涉及多个工作表或文件时,手动复制粘贴显然不切实际。因此,excel怎样批量刀成txt就成为了一个非常实际且高频的需求。这里的“刀成”是网络用语中对...
excel如何向左看齐

excel如何向左看齐

excel如何向左看齐
在日常使用表格处理软件时,我们经常会遇到一个看似简单却影响表格美观与数据清晰度的问题:单元格内的内容没有整齐地靠左排列,而是散乱地分布在单元格中,或者因为数字与文本混合导致对齐方式不符合我们的阅读习惯。这时,一个具体的需求就产生了——excel如何向左看齐?这不仅...